TANK, Jan 14 (APP):Chief Minister Khyber Pakhtunkhwa Muhammad Sohail Afridi on Wednesday visited Police Lines Tank to express solidarity with the district police in their fight against terrorism.
During the visit, the Sohail Afridi laid a floral wreath at the martyrs’ memorial and offered Fateha for the police personnel who laid down their lives in the line of duty.
He met local elders and families of police martyrs, prayed for the elevation of the ranks of the martyrs, and expressed sympathies with the bereaved families, urging them to remain steadfast and hopeful.
Addressing the gathering, the CM said that Khyber Pakhtunkhwa Police were courageously fighting on the front-line against terrorism, adding that all issues faced by the police force would be resolved on a priority basis.
He said that while death was inevitable, attaining martyrdom for the sake of the homeland and the nation was the highest honor.
The chief minister stated that in the ongoing war against terrorism, the Counter Terrorism Department (CTD), Special Branch, police, security forces, and the people of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a had made unprecedented sacrifices.
He said the people of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a had rendered unmatched sacrifices for peace in the country and that the entire nation had always stood united during difficult times.
He said that more than 80,000 people, including police and security personnel, had sacrificed their lives for peace in Pakistan and the region.
The chief minister reaffirmed that the provincial government would continue to provide all possible support to the families of police martyrs and expressed confidence that lasting peace would soon be restored in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a.
